What affects the price

Installing an EV charger isn't a one-size-fits-all job. The final number depends on your home’s existing electrical panel capacity and whether you have enough room for a new circuit breaker. Distance is another big factor; running conduit from your panel to the garage or driveway adds labor and material costs. Choosing a hardwired unit versus a plug-in model also shifts the price. If your panel needs an upgrade to handle the extra load, that will be the largest variable.

Do I need a special charger for electric cars at home in Fargo?

For most EV owners in Fargo, a Level 2 charger is recommended for home installation. While a Level 1 charger uses a standard outlet, it charges very slowly. A Level 2 charger connects to a 240-volt circuit, providing much faster charging. Pros can assess your home's electrical capacity and recommend the best charger type for your needs. They ensure a safe and efficient installation that meets all local codes.

What's involved in installing an EV Level 2 charger at my Fargo home?

Installing a Level 2 EV charger in Fargo typically involves running a dedicated 240-volt circuit from your electrical panel to the charger's location. Pros will first inspect your panel's capacity and determine if an upgrade is necessary. They then mount the charger securely and connect it to the new circuit. This process ensures you have a reliable and fast charging solution for your electric vehicle. Professional installation guarantees safety and code compliance.
